Transaction 5e2e9a558001f2f6affe0903635267171fed90ed50a4f8a595ae6107370253c2
1 Input
1 Output
-
5e2e9a558001f2f6affe0903635267171fed90ed50a4f8a595ae6107370253c2:0
- value
- 22834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b75b621128918ceacd6bccf2eb7f114b0e40126 OP_EQUAL
- address
- 3EQQrwd3SVo1gWJ5xbANcmjUeScieR67Rm